Residential gas piping services involve the installation, repair, and replacement of gas lines within a home. These services ensure that natural gas or propane is safely delivered from the main supply line to appliances such as furnaces, water heaters, stoves, and fireplaces. Properly installed gas piping is essential for reliable operation and safety, helping homeowners avoid leaks, blockages, or other issues that could lead to dangerous situations or appliance failures. Skilled service providers understand the importance of precise installation and adherence to safety standards to keep homes secure and functioning efficiently.

This service helps address common problems like gas leaks, outdated piping systems, or damaged lines caused by corrosion, shifting foundations, or accidental impacts. Gas leaks can pose serious safety concerns, including fire hazards and health risks from inhaling leaked gas. Replacing old, corroded, or damaged piping can improve system reliability and efficiency, preventing costly repairs or emergency situations. Additionally, upgrading to modern piping materials can enhance safety and meet current building codes, providing peace of mind for homeowners who want a dependable gas supply for their household needs.

Residential properties that typically require gas piping services include single-family homes, multi-family dwellings, and condominiums. These properties often rely on gas for heating, cooking, or hot water systems. Older homes might need piping upgrades to replace aging infrastructure, while new constructions require initial installation of gas lines to support appliances. The overview below groups typical Residential Gas Piping proj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in San Diego, CA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Many routine gas piping repairs, such as fixing leaks or replacing a section, typically cost between $250 and $600. These projects are usually straightforward and fall within the middle of the cost range.

Partial Replacement - Replacing a segment of existing gas piping or upgrading certain fixtures can range from $600 to $1,500. Most projects of this type tend to stay within this range, depending on the complexity.

Full System Replacement - Complete replacement of residential gas piping systems often costs between $2,000 and $5,000. Larger, more complex projects can exceed this range, especially in homes with extensive or older piping.

Complex or Custom Installations - Custom or high-end gas piping installations, such as for large appliances or specialty setups, can reach $5,000 or more. These projects are less common and usually involve detailed planning and additional labor.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is residential gas piping? Residential gas piping refers to the system of pipes that deliver natural gas or propane to appliances within a home, such as stoves, furnaces, and water heaters.

Why should I hire a professional for gas piping installation or repairs? Professional service providers have the expertise to ensure gas piping is installed or repaired safely and in compliance with local codes and standards.

How can I tell if my gas piping needs repairs or replacement? Signs may include gas leaks, hissing sounds, or the smell of gas; a qualified contractor can assess your system for potential issues.

p>Are there different types of gas piping materials used in homes? Yes, common materials include steel, copper, and flexible connectors, each suited for specific applications and building codes.
